public int Update(LoginItem model)
        {
            Mapper.CreateMap <LoginItem, Login_Master>();
            Login_Master objBranch = DbContext.Login_Master.SingleOrDefault(m => m.UId == model.UId);

            objBranch = Mapper.Map(model, objBranch);
            return(DbContext.SaveChanges());
        }
示例#2
0
        public LoginItem GetDetails(string UserName, String Password)
        {
            Mapper.CreateMap <Login_Master, LoginItem>();
            Login_Master Login    = dbcontext.Login_Master.FirstOrDefault(m => m.UserName == UserName && m.Password == Password);
            LoginItem    objLogin = Mapper.Map <LoginItem>(Login);

            return(objLogin);
        }
 public int Insert(LoginItem model)
 {
     try
     {
         Mapper.CreateMap <LoginItem, Login_Master>();
         Login_Master objLogin = Mapper.Map <Login_Master>(model);
         DbContext.Login_Master.Add(objLogin);
         return(DbContext.SaveChanges());
     }
     catch (Exception ex)
     {
         throw;
     }
 }
示例#4
0
    protected void b1_Click(object sender, EventArgs e)
    {
        DataClassesDataContext ob = new DataClassesDataContext();
        Student_Master         SM = new Student_Master();
        Login_Master           LM = new Login_Master();
        Boolean bn    = false;
        string  rolno = "";
        string  usnm  = "";

        string DataExist  = ValidData(f1.Text);
        string DataExist1 = ValidData1(f6.Text);


        if (DataExist == "F")
        {
            Label2.ForeColor = System.Drawing.Color.Red;
            Label2.Text      = "Roll Number Already Exists";
        }

        else if (DataExist1 == "F")
        {
            Label3.ForeColor = System.Drawing.Color.Red;
            Label3.Text      = "UserName Already Exists";
        }

        else
        {
            SM.Roll_No    = f1.Text;
            SM.Name       = f2.Text;
            SM.Department = ddl1.SelectedValue.ToString();
            SM.DeptCode   = ddl2.SelectedValue.ToString();
            SM.Year       = f5.Text;
            SM.UserName   = f6.Text;
            SM.Email      = f8.Text;
            SM.Mobile     = f9.Text;
            SM.ValidUpto  = Convert.ToDateTime(fi1.Text);
            SM.Status     = true;
            ob.Student_Masters.InsertOnSubmit(SM);
            ob.SubmitChanges();

            LM.UserName      = f6.Text;
            LM.Password      = f7.Text;
            LM.Status        = true;
            Label1.ForeColor = System.Drawing.Color.Lime;
            Label1.Text      = "User Created Successfully..";
            ob.Login_Masters.InsertOnSubmit(LM);
            ob.SubmitChanges();
        }
    }
示例#5
0
    private string ValidData1(string usnm)
    {
        DataClassesDataContext ob = new DataClassesDataContext();
        Student_Master         SM = new Student_Master();
        Login_Master           LM = new Login_Master();
        Issued_Master          IM = new Issued_Master();
        string bn = "S";

        var data1 = from a in ob.Login_Masters
                    where a.UserName == usnm
                    select new
        {
            usnm = a.UserName
        };

        foreach (var d in data1)
        {
            bn   = "F";
            usnm = d.usnm;
        }
        return(bn);
    }
示例#6
0
    private string ValidData(string rolno)
    {
        DataClassesDataContext ob = new DataClassesDataContext();
        Student_Master         SM = new Student_Master();
        Login_Master           LM = new Login_Master();
        Issued_Master          IM = new Issued_Master();
        string bn = "S";


        var data = from a in ob.Student_Masters
                   where a.Roll_No == rolno
                   select new
        {
            rolno = a.Roll_No
        };

        foreach (var d in data)
        {
            bn    = "F";
            rolno = d.rolno;
        }
        return(bn);
    }
        public LoginItem GetById(int id)
        {
            Mapper.CreateMap <Login_Master, LoginItem>();
            Login_Master objBranch = DbContext.Login_Master.SingleOrDefault(m => m.UId == id);
            LoginItem    objBItem  = Mapper.Map <LoginItem>(objBranch);

            return(objBItem);

            //var a = (
            //      from umt in DbContext.UserFormTrans
            //      join lm in DbContext.Login_Master on umt.UID equals lm.UId
            //       where lm.UId==id
            //       select new LoginItem()
            //       {
            //          UMTID=umt.UMTID,
            //          UId=umt.UID,
            //          FormId=umt.FormID,
            //          IsChecked=umt.IsChecked
            //       }

            //    ).SingleOrDefault();

            //return a;
        }